Last May we went to Sweden with Pascal's camper van. The journey went smoothly with the camper van that Pascal cleverly converted with a fold-down bed and a large kitchen. However, we were unlucky to have to deal with bad weather for most of the journey. During those long evenings that we were forced to sit in the camper van, it turned out that the seating, in the form of the swivel driver's seat and a passenger seat, was far from comfortable. The passenger seat functioned as a table. The camper van was also sparsely equipped. For example, there were no glasses, a coffee maker or decent pans. There also appeared to be no bedding, but that was solved well by the owners. However, the camper van drives fantastically and can be manoeuvred well. We cannot say anything about the handover with Pascal himself because we never met him. The honours were observed by his family both when picking up and returning. However, that went well and smoothly. Only the promised bicycle rack had not been installed so we had to put up our own rack. In short: Pascal's camper van is a wonderful holiday vehicle when the weather is nice. May 2025
